Action item from the Marrowgate outage review: hot-reload of config was way too eager, re-reading the file on every poll tick and briefly serving a half-written config during deploys. We're adding a debounce window, a checksum gate, and a minimum interval between reloads so a flapping file can't thrash the service. Release manager should confirm the staged rollout uses the settings below.

tuning constants:
BUDGETS = {
    "gilok": 870,
    "briael": 629,
    "silok": 264,
    "ruswyn": 693,
    "ralax": 162,
    "ralath": 605,
    "nordor": 675,
}

### Step 4: Import the relevance tuning notes

Before you touch the Searchlark ranking weights, pull the tuning notes table — it has every boost experiment the Fenwick team ran last quarter, with outcomes. Don't re-run failed experiments; it wastes index rebuild time. The notes live in the analytics database, reachable via the connection string below.

database URL for hawip-kagap: redis://rusok_svc:bMCaqek7MRWIOJ@db-8501.zarqeltech.corp:5432/sileth

## Tuning

Brindlekit versions are pinned per consumer app. Support should never bump a pin manually; the resolver handles upgrades within the allowed drift window. If an app reports a mismatch, check the drift window first, then the resolver backoff. Escalate only if both look sane. The resolver reads the following constants at startup.

tuning table, kawep-tawif:
CAPS = {
    "olidor": 80,
    "belion": 7,
    "quenys": 225,
    "druox": 839,
    "fraath": 482,
}